One of the most widely used investment interest calculators in New Zealand is the Deposit Calculator. This powerful calculator is designed specifically for New Zealand conditions and allows you to compare the after-tax return from two different investment choices. By inputting relevant information such as the investment amount, term, interest rate, and tax rate, the Deposit Calculator provides you with an estimate of your investment returns. This can help you determine which investment option is more favorable and aligns with your financial goals.
Another essential tool in the world of investment interest calculators is the Compound Interest Calculator. This free calculator enables you to calculate the interest and growth on your savings or the true cost of your debt. By inputting information such as the initial investment amount, interest rate, compounding frequency, and time period, the Compound Interest Calculator provides you with a clear picture of how your savings or debt can grow over time. This calculator highlights the power of compound interest and helps you understand the long-term impact of your financial decisions.
If you're considering investing in term deposits, the Term Deposit Calculator is a trusted tool that can provide you with valuable insights. This calculator allows you to calculate the money you'll earn on a term deposit within seconds. By inputting information such as the principal amount, interest rate, and term, the Term Deposit Calculator estimates your potential earnings. This can help you make informed decisions about your term deposit investments and choose the best options available.
